“Angels Without Wings”

"Angels Without Wings" in Four Color #1336 (1962) brings together Mary, Pete, and Maximus in a story where a Shakespearean play’s production hangs in the balance. With a wealthy but dubious backer offering funds, the trio must navigate pressure to alter the credits in ways that compromise their integrity—written by Ken Fitch, illustrated by Frank Bolle with inks by Frank Giacoia, and featuring a cover by Robert Meyers.
